Nottinghamshire and Derbyshire bus and train updates: February

ON the buses there are very few changes to report except from 24th February the trent barton ‘nines’ services from Mansfield to Alfreton and Derby will have a revised timetable.

The bus company Premiere Buses has ceased trading and this may affect people in the southern part of the Chad area.

Trent barton are exchanging some prepaid Premiere tickets, but for a limited period only.

For further details, please check with the trent barton driver or at the trent barton travel shop at Broad Marsh Bus Station in Nottingham.

On the trains East Midlands trains are offering group travel tickets at special prices - If you are travelling in a group of three or four passengers, a GroupSave ticket is available on selected routes.

GroupSave tickets can be bought for the price of two adult tickets. Popular routes include Mansfield to Nottingham and Newark to Lincoln. Extra children can travel for a flat fare of £1.

East Coast Trains are offering a similar saving for groups of three to nine people.

If you ask for the East Coast Advance Fare tickets , you can save one third on the price of each ticket. These tickets can only be booked online.
